What is the Goethe Certificate C1?

The Goethe Certificate C1 is a language examination that evaluates a prospect's ability to interact successfully in German at an advanced level. It becomes part of the Common European Framework of Reference for Languages (CEFR) and represents the C1 level, which symbolizes a high degree of fluency and understanding. The exam is designed to examine a prospect's skills in reading, composing, listening, and speaking.

Structure of the Goethe Certificate C1 Exam

The Goethe Certificate C1 exam is divided into 4 areas, each concentrating on a different language ability:

  1. Reading Comprehension (Leseverstehen)

    • Duration: 60 minutes
    • Format: This area consists of 3 jobs that need candidates to check out and understand different texts, such as short articles, essays, and literary excerpts. Prospects must respond to multiple-choice questions and complete jobs that test their ability to presume meaning, identify essences, and comprehend intricate structures.
  2. Writing (Schriftlicher Ausdruck)

    • Duration: 90 minutes
    • Format: This section includes 2 jobs. The first task involves composing a summary or a reaction to a provided text, while the 2nd task requires candidates to write an essay or a letter on a specific topic. The writing tasks are designed to assess the prospect's capability to express concepts plainly, coherently, and with a high degree of grammatical accuracy.
  3. Listening Comprehension (Hörverstehen)

    • Duration: 40 minutes
    • Format: This area includes 3 jobs that involve listening to audio recordings of various lengths and responding to multiple-choice concerns or finishing tasks based on the info heard. The listening tasks test the prospect's ability to understand spoken German in various contexts, such as interviews, discussions, and presentations.
  4. Speaking (Mündliche Prüfung)

    • Duration: 15 minutes (preparation time: 15 minutes)
    • Format: The speaking section is carried out in pairs and consists of 2 parts. The first part includes a conversation with the examiner on a given topic, while the 2nd part needs prospects to discuss a subject in sets. This section evaluates the candidate's ability to participate in spontaneous discussion, reveal viewpoints, and communicate successfully in a discussion.

Preparation Strategies for the Goethe Certificate C1

Preparing for the Goethe Certificate C1 requires a structured method and constant practice. Here are some techniques to help candidates prepare effectively:

  1. Enhance Vocabulary and Grammar

    • Read Extensively: Read Buy A Goethe Certificate variety of German texts, consisting of literature, papers, and academic posts, to broaden vocabulary and enhance understanding.
    • Practice Grammar: Focus on sophisticated grammar structures and idiomatic expressions. Usage grammar exercises and practice writing sentences and essays to reinforce knowing.
  2. Improve Listening Skills

    • Listen to Authentic Materials: Listen to German podcasts, radio programs, and videos to get accustomed to different accents and speaking speeds.
    • Take Practice Tests: Use practice listening tests to acquaint yourself with the exam format and types of concerns.
  3. Establish Writing Skills

    • Write Regularly: Practice writing essays, summaries, and letters on a variety of topics. Seek feedback from a German instructor or language partner to improve coherence and accuracy.
    • Evaluation Model Answers: Study design answers to understand the structure and design required for the writing tasks.
  4. Practice Speaking

    • Engage in Conversations: Practice speaking with native speakers or language partners to enhance fluency and confidence.
    • Imitate Exam Conditions: Practice speaking jobs in a simulated exam environment to minimize anxiety and enhance efficiency.

Benefits of Obtaining the Goethe Certificate C1

  1. Academic Advancement

    • The Goethe Certificate C1 is often a requirement for admission to German universities and graduate programs. It demonstrates a high level of language efficiency, which is essential for scholastic success.
  2. Expert Opportunities

    • Numerous international business and companies need a C1 level of German for positions that include communication with German-speaking customers or colleagues. The certification can enhance task prospects and profession improvement.
  3. Individual Enrichment

    • Achieving the Goethe Certificate C1 is a substantial individual accomplishment that can boost confidence and open new cultural and social chances. It allows individuals to engage more deeply with German literature, media, and culture.
